Education Program Coordinator II - Family Medicine

Medical College of Wisconsin

Summary

At the Forest Home Health Center you will coordinate department educational program(s) by scheduling events, assembling enrollment and education information, and following compliance guidelines for the residency program and fellowship program in Family Medicine, under close supervision

Primary Responsibilities
  • Independently execute institutional or program activities (e.g., educational events, training, learner recruitment, interviews, orientation, schedules, and graduation).

  • Collaborate with the Program Manager and EPC II partner to support residency and fellowship program operations, including resident scheduling and academic portfolio management.

  • Support the designated institutional official, Program Director, Department Chair, and other leaders on issues related to the requirements from accreditation agencies, national boards, and affiliates.

  • Serve as primary liaison with faculty, administration, other departments, affiliated institutions, and national organizations.

  • Develop and maintain database(s) to track, schedule, and record activities related to the institution, program(s) and learners.

  • Provide information, support, and problem solving on a wide range of issues for leaders, faculty, staff, and learners.

  • Coordinate recruitment of preceptors, instructors, and speakers.

  • Create and manage meeting invitations and meeting set up

  • Coordinate assessment and evaluation activities.

  • Other duties as assigned

Knowledge - Skills - Abilities
  • Knowledge of technical, business, consultation, project management, and cultural awareness.

  • Customer focus, building trust, communication, critical thinking, and influencing skills.

Qualifications

Appropriate experience may be substituted for education on an equivalent basis.

Minimum Required Education: Bachelor's degree

Minimum Required Experience: 3 year's

Field: Education Background
